4 Beta Launch Sequence Mistakes Shopify Store Owners Make
| Don't Do This | Do This Instead |
|---|---|
✕ Launching new products on Shopify without any pre-launch communication. | Begin building excitement and collecting email addresses from interested customers weeks before a product is available. |
✕ Assuming early adopters will proactively seek out beta opportunities. | Actively invite your most engaged customers or previous purchasers to exclusive beta groups, making them feel valued. |
✕ Not clearly defining what beta testers will receive or what is expected of them. | Provide a clear, concise outline of benefits (early access, discounts) and responsibilities (feedback, reviews) to manage expectations and encourage participation. |
✕ Overlooking the value of qualitative feedback from a small, dedicated beta group. | Prioritize in-depth conversations and detailed feedback from beta testers over broad surveys to uncover nuanced insights about product appeal and launch effectiveness. |

Customize Beta Launch Sequence for Your Shopify Store Owner Specialty
Adapt these templates for your specific industry.
Single Product Stores
- Focus your beta invitation on how the new product enhances the core offering or solves a related problem for existing customers.
- Use beta feedback to refine product messaging, ensuring it directly addresses the specific needs of your highly targeted audience.
- Turn beta testers into enthusiastic advocates, using their testimonials for the main launch to build social proof around your single product.
General Stores
- Segment your audience based on past purchases to invite beta testers most likely to be interested in the new product category.
- Use the beta launch to test which marketing angles resonate most with different customer segments within your broad product range.
- Incentivize beta testers with store credit or exclusive access to future collections to encourage repeat engagement across your varied offerings.
Niche Stores
- Emphasize how the beta product deepens the store's specialization, offering an advanced or unique solution for your niche community.
- Involve beta testers in the product naming or feature refinement process to build a strong sense of community ownership and loyalty.
- Create a dedicated forum or private group for beta testers to share feedback and connect, reinforcing their identity within the niche.
Subscription Stores
- Position the beta as an exclusive "add-on" or "upgrade" to their current subscription, highlighting enhanced value for their commitment.
- Use beta feedback to gauge interest in new subscription tiers or product variations that could increase customer lifetime value.
- Offer beta testers a permanent discount on their subscription or a free month as a thank you, encouraging long-term retention and positive reviews.
